Location Upper Franconia - a region sitting halfway between Munich and Berlin and between Frankfurt and Prague, at the crossroads of trade links between the West and the East since borders to the Central and Eastern European countries were opened. * 1.1 million population, * 450 000 persons gainfully employed. * Access to six million final consumers can be had within one hour`s time. 2. Upper Franconia - Regional competences * Universities in Bamberg and Bayreuth and Universities of Applied Sciences in Coburg and Hof. * Modern institutes of higher learning offer a top-rate up-to-date academic education in fields such as economics, business administration and the engineering sciences; Bayreuth for instance, offers specialized engineering study courses, in particular in metallurgical sciences, while Bamberg features high-quality instruction in the fields of computer sciences for business data processing or the automotive industry studies (this being the only professorship for this subject in Europe). * The city of Hof: home of the head office of Bavarias virtual university. * The Bavarian State Government is currently sponsoring and running a high-tech initiative which, among other things, includes and features the following projects the Competenzzentrum für die Nordbayerische Automobilindustrie; (Competence Center for the North Bavarian Automotive Industry) (CNA) in Bamberg, and the Kompetenzzentrum Neue Materialien : Verbundwerkstoffe, Werkstoffverbunde Nordbayern (i.e. Competence Center for New Materials: Composite materials, materials compounds, in Northern Bavaria) in Bayreuth. 3. Upper Franconia - Infrastructure * Traditionally excellent lines of communication running north-south. Systematic development and improvement of major traffic lines during the past ten years. Six expressways link the region to the neighboring economic regions. * Arterial highways linking Scandinavia to the Mediterranean and France to Russia, go right through the region Oberfranken highway system A 72 Kronach Coburg Hof Hof Coburg Kulmbach Wunsiedel Lichtenfels A 70 A 93 Bamberg Bayreuth A 73 A3 highway Bayreuth Bamberg highway planned Forchheim A9 Schaubild: IHK für Oberfranken Entwurf: Dipl.-Geograph Belina * Freeway B 303 is one of the most important motorways linking Germany and the Czech Republic. * The cities of Bamberg, Lichtenfels, Bayreuth, Marktredwitz and Hof have stops for the high-speed Intercity railroad line. Upper Franconia - Its Economy * Upper Franconia is also one of THE industrial regions in Europe and is proud to claim third-highest industrial density in European Union. Increase in employment figures attained over the last 10 years: 35 %. * Comparatively low salaries and wages levels; cost of living standard below national average. * The Regions workforce takes pride in its high standards of vocational qualification and performance as well as ist reliability and company loyalty. * Another noteworthy aspect is that sick-leaves in Upper Franconia are less than in other areas, the sick-leave rate being traditionally lower than in the rest of the country. * Numerous mostly small- and medium-sized firms running their businesses in outstandingly modern plants and facilities giving them leadership positions in their respective industries and market segments. All in all the Region is home for 600 so-called hidden leaders, i.e. firms that occupy the top spot in their particular industry, but which may sometimes not be known to the general public. * Upper Franconia is an outstanding setting for the automotive supply industry, a sector which provides employment to more than 35 000 people. * Upper Franconia is the center of the German ceramic industry, * the center of the German upholstery furniture industry, * the key area with respect to the German textile industry, * the place where the Bavarian food manufacturing and processing industry is concentrated, * the region where the Bavarian plastics processing industry has its focus. * Upper Franconia also profits from its close proximity to the Czech Republic which is an interesting location both as a production site and as a market for goods manufactured in Upper Franconia. 5. Upper Franconia - A Well Respected Neighbourhood Upper Franconia is home to more than 60 000 corporations and firms, most of them being small- and medium-sized companies. Some of the corporations located in Upper Franconia include, amongst others: * Baur Versand - worlds sixth-largest mail-order company and second-largest department store in Bavaria * Schmidt Bank - Germanys second-largest private bank * Consors - one of Europe leading direct brokers * Bilog - one of Germanys largest call centers, * GHP - one of the European market leaders in the direct selling sector. In addition firms such as Rosenthal and Hutschenreuther (ceramics), Bosch, Michelin and Brose (automotive industry supplier), BAT (gourmet food and beverages), Rehau (plastics materials), Rupp & Hubrach (glass) and Sigikid (toys), firms such as DIT (investment), Atelier Goldener Schnitt (fashion) and NKD (commerce) are vital constituents of Upper Franconias essential industrial operations.
